From about the early 2000s forward on the full sized models you started seeing the typical GM electrical problems, check engine light problems, accessories that stopped working, etc. They're also plagued with camshaft failures and transmission problems. My Sister had a 2007 Silverado and the transmission failed with just over 100,000 miles on it. She had already been having the repetitive check engine light problems until she finally got rid of it in 2019! Hope that helps! Jim
